Version 1.1.0 is being currently tested and in the mean time, I’ve been thinking about a lot of stuff. As usual.

Now, it’ll probably be the last version for this game, as I’m shifting my focus to other projects and I’d really just like to call it a day. However, I have been seriously considering the option of submitting .defrag on Greenlight.

I would ideally like the game to be put on Steam for free as a symbolic start and kind reminder to myself that I do have a lot of ideas I’d like to develop and publish. Why for free you ask? Because it’s a short love-it-or-hate-it experimental thingy born out of practice and as a kind of self-challenge that says what it wants to say and gets done with it. It’s also a gold opportunity for me to quickly lay the foundations of a community, which is something I hold in high regard and it is definitely something I would like to see in a near future.

So, all in all, things would seem to align well with the notion of wanting to establish a more serious endeavor and invest into my capabilities, not only as a designer but as an individual.
